Lt. Surge's Voltorb is a Lightning-type Pokémon card with 50 HP from the Gym Challenge set, part of the Gym series. It carries the collector number 86/132 and is classified as Common. The Gym Challenge set was released on October 16, 2000.
Card name: Lt. Surge's Voltorb
Card number: 86/132
Set: Gym Challenge
Series: Gym
Rarity: Common
Subtypes: Basic
Type: Lightning
HP: 50
Artist: Atsuko Nishida
Release date: October 16, 2000
National Pokédex number: 100

Whether Lt. Surge's Voltorb is worth grading comes down to condition. Before submitting a card, collectors usually check front and back centring, corner sharpness, edge wear, surface defects, and any print lines or factory imperfections.
Across the hobby, top grades such as PSA 10, BGS/Beckett 9.5–10, and CGC Pristine 10 generally command a premium over raw or lower-graded copies.
PSA has graded 469 copies of this card, of which 143 earned a PSA 10 — a gem rate of about 30.5%. These population figures were last refreshed on June 15, 2026. Population counts only rise as more copies are submitted, so the gem rate and totals shift over time; nothing here is estimated or back-filled.
As a Common card, Lt. Surge's Voltorb was printed at one of the highest frequencies in its set — commons form the base of a set's print run and are pulled most often from booster packs.
